Conclusion
Daiwa Freams LT 5000D-CX clearly outshines Shimano Sedona C2000 HG SFI, offering significantly better performance in total score (7.97 out of 10) and line retrieve per crank (87 centimeter / 34.25 inch). While Shimano Sedona C2000 HG SFI may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a Freams LT 5000D-CX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
